深入理解GitHub读权限:设置与应用

引言

在如今的开发环境中,GitHub 已成为最流行的代码托管平台之一。为了确保代码的安全性与隐私,GitHub 提供了多种权限设置,尤其是读权限的管理显得尤为重要。本文将详细探讨 GitHub 的读权限,包括如何设置、其作用,以及常见的疑问解答。

什么是GitHub读权限?

读权限是指用户对 GitHub 仓库的访问权限。在 GitHub 上,权限管理分为多种类型,其中读权限允许用户查看和克隆仓库内容,而无法进行修改或删除操作。

GitHub读权限的种类

GitHub 的读权限主要分为以下几类:

  • 公共仓库:任何人都可以访问和克隆,无需任何权限。
  • 私有仓库:只有被授权的用户才能访问。
  • 组织内的仓库:可以为组织内的成员设定不同的访问权限。

如何设置GitHub读权限?

设置 GitHub 读权限的步骤如下:

  1. 登录 GitHub:使用你的账号登录 GitHub。
  2. 访问仓库设置:找到你想要修改的仓库,点击“Settings”。
  3. 选择“Manage Access”:在设置页面中,选择“Manage Access”选项。
  4. 添加或修改用户权限:点击“Invite teams or people”,然后输入用户名或团队名,选择对应的权限类型,包括“Read”、“Write”或“Admin”。
  5. 确认设置:确认后,所选用户将收到邀请邮件,接受后即可享有相应权限。

GitHub读权限的作用

GitHub 的读权限主要有以下几个重要作用:

  • 保护代码安全:通过设定访问权限,防止未授权用户查看或修改代码。
  • 提升团队协作效率:团队成员可以根据需要获取访问权限,从而更好地进行协作。
  • 支持开源项目:在开源项目中,适当的读权限设置可以确保项目的可见性,同时保护项目的完整性。

常见问题解答 (FAQ)

GitHub的读权限如何影响我的项目?

读权限影响你项目的可见性与访问。设定正确的权限能够确保团队成员有效协作,同时避免外部人员未授权访问。

如何查看仓库的读权限?

你可以通过仓库的“Settings”页,查看并管理所有已设置的权限。

可以将读权限授予组织外部的用户吗?

可以,但这需要根据你仓库的隐私设置而定。公共仓库可以自由访问,私有仓库则需要明确的授权。

如何撤销一个用户的读权限?

在“Manage Access”选项下,找到该用户并选择“Remove”,即可撤销其权限。

为什么我的读权限不生效?

可能是因为缓存问题或权限未正确设置。建议重新查看权限配置或尝试清除浏览器缓存。

总结

GitHub 的读权限是项目管理中的一个重要方面。通过合理的权限设置,可以有效保护项目的安全性与完整性。希望本文能够帮助您更好地理解并管理 GitHub 的读权限。如果您有其他问题,欢迎随时提问!

正文完